AAA Champ Car Series race number 21 of 24 Saturday, October 9, 1909 at Fairmount Park, Philadelphia, PA 25 laps on a 8.000 mile street course (200.0 miles). Finished 3rd #8 Hugh Harding in Apperson. In the race was race car driver: Louis-Joseph Chevrolet was a Swiss-American race car driver, co-founder of the Chevrolet Motor Car Company in 1911, and a founder in 1916 of the Frontenac Motor Corporation. The race winner was: George H. Robertson (1884 – July 3, 1955) was an American race car driver. His father ran one of New York's first big garages and George grew up surrounded by Mors, Panhard's and other cars. He raced a Christie, a Hotchkiss, and a Simplex, as well as a Locomobile with which he won the 1908 Vanderbilt Cup. This victory was the first in the Cup by an American driver in an American car.
